Transaction feaf2420cbb40dc0f61f84788f69d010ae50554bdd0a8472a707d8c82d38b315
1 Input
1 Output
-
feaf2420cbb40dc0f61f84788f69d010ae50554bdd0a8472a707d8c82d38b315:0
- value
- 306755
- script pubkey
- OP_0 OP_PUSHBYTES_20 29661f0cfc57a86e1e69fc3b30f5b11b9ff17ee2
- address
- bc1q99np7r8u275xu8nflsanpad3rw0lzlhzklucnm